Electric Panel Wiring in Utah County, UT

Electric panel wiring services involve installing, upgrading, or repairing the main electrical panel that supplies power throughout a home. These projects can include replacing outdated panels, adding new circuits for expanded living spaces or appliances, and ensuring the wiring meets current safety standards. Homeowners often seek this service when experiencing frequent breaker trips, planning home renovations, or upgrading to a higher electrical capacity to support modern devices and systems.

Before requesting electric panel wiring services, property owners should consider the age of their current electrical system, the number of circuits needed, and any specific electrical requirements for appliances or renovations. Understanding the scope of work, such as whether an upgrade or new wiring is necessary, helps ensure the project is completed efficiently and safely. Clear communication about existing electrical issues or future plans can assist in determining the most appropriate solutions for the property.

Electric Panel Wiring Questions

What is electrical panel wiring? Electrical panel wiring involves connecting circuit breakers and electrical components within the main service panel to ensure safe and reliable power distribution throughout a property.

When should electrical panel wiring be updated? Wiring updates are recommended when adding new circuits, upgrading for increased power needs, or if the existing wiring shows signs of wear or damage.

What types of projects require electrical panel wiring services? Projects such as installing a new electrical system, upgrading an outdated panel, or expanding circuits for appliances and renovations often need professional wiring services.

What should property owners know about electrical panel wiring? Proper wiring ensures safety and efficiency, and it’s important to have wiring performed by qualified professionals to meet local electrical codes and standards.
